I am using a PHP library called PHPActiveRecord, which should get
initialized by passing an initializer closure to a function.
The following code fails on my armel system if it is being invoked through
Apache:
$cfgf=function($cfg)
{
global $fsroot;
global $dbname, $dbhost, $dblogin, $dbpass;
$cfg->set_model_directory($fsroot.'lib/models');
$cfg->set_connections(array('conn' =>
'mysql://'.$dblogin.':'.$dbpass.'@'.$dbhost.'/'.$dbname));
$cfg->set_default_connection('conn');
};
var_dump($cfgf);
ActiveRecord\Config::initialize($cfgf);
Note, that when running from the command line, it executes successfully. Also, it runs
in a production environment (non-debian, but PHP 5.3.1 too).
The code produces the following output:
NULL
Catchable fatal error: Argument 1 passed to
ActiveRecord\Config::initialize() must be an instance of Closure, null
given, called in /data/www/wwwroot/pktr-live/lib/config.php on line 34 and
defined in /data/www/wwwroot/pktr-live/lib/php-activerecord/lib/Config.php
on line 86
However, invoking php -c /etc/php5/apache2 config.php executes correctly:
object(Closure)#1 (1) {
["parameter"]=>
array(1) {
["$cfg"]=>
string(10) "<required>"
}
}
is the output.
